What Is a Slab Leak?

A slab leak refers to a water leak underneath a concrete slab foundation. These leaks can cause significant damage to the structure and lead to mold growth if left untreated.

Understanding the severity of a slab leak is crucial in addressing the issue promptly and preventing further complications.

How serious is it?

Slab leaks pose a significant risk to the structural integrity of a building and can lead to costly water damage if left unaddressed. These leaks occur when pipes beneath the concrete foundation develop cracks or holes, causing water to seep into the surrounding areas. The seriousness of a slab leak lies in its potential to weaken the foundation, create mold growth, and damage flooring and walls.

If not promptly fixed, a slab leak can result in structural issues that compromise the safety of the building. It’s crucial to recognize the signs of a slab leak, such as unexplained increases in water bills, damp carpets, or the sound of running water when pipes aren’t in use, and seek professional assistance to mitigate the risks associated with this issue.

Common Slab Leak Causes

One of the most frequent culprits behind slab leaks is the corrosion of pipes. This happens over time due to various factors, leading to weakened pipes that are more prone to leaks.

Other common causes of slab leaks include:

  • High water pressure within the pipes
  • Abrasion from gravel or debris
  • Poor installation of pipes
  • Shifting soil or foundation causing stress on the pipes
  • Chemical reactions with the soil corroding the pipes

Understanding these common causes can help homeowners be proactive in preventing slab leaks and addressing any potential issues promptly.

Regular inspections and maintenance can go a long way in avoiding the costly consequences of slab leaks.

Signs of a Slab Leak

Understanding the signs of a slab leak is crucial for homeowners to promptly address potential issues and prevent further damage to their property. Here are five common signs to look out for:

  • Unexpectedly High Water Bills: Sudden spikes in water bills could indicate a hidden leak.
  • Warm Spots on the Floor: Hot water line leaks may create warm areas on the floor.
  • Mold or Mildew Growth: Excessive moisture from a slab leak can lead to mold or mildew.
  • Low Water Pressure: A drop in water pressure throughout the house might signal a leak.
  • Cracks in Walls or Flooring: Shifts in the foundation due to water damage can cause visible cracks.

Pipe re-routing

Pipe re-routing during slab leak repairs is a strategic method that involves redirecting plumbing lines to bypass the damaged section, effectively resolving leaks without extensive excavation.

By rerouting the pipes, plumbers can isolate the leaking area and create a new path for water flow. This technique minimizes the disturbance to the property’s foundation and reduces the need for disruptive digging.

Homeowners benefit from this method as it’s a cost-effective solution that saves time and prevents further damage to the slab. Pipe re-routing requires expertise to ensure the new plumbing lines are properly installed and connected.

Slab Leak Prevention Tips

To prevent slab leaks, homeowners can take proactive measures to safeguard their property’s foundation and plumbing system. By following these tips, individuals can minimize the risk of potential damage and costly repairs:

  • Regular Inspections: Conduct routine checks for signs of water leaks or damage.
  • Maintain Proper Water Pressure: High water pressure can strain pipes, leading to leaks.
  • Protect Pipes: Insulate pipes in cold areas to prevent freezing and potential cracks.
  • Monitor Water Usage: Be mindful of water consumption to avoid overwhelming the plumbing system.
  • Professional Inspections: Schedule regular inspections by professionals to detect any issues early on.
